Change of name or pronoun at school | Alberta will require parental consent

(Edmonton) Alberta Premier Danielle Smith says the province will require parental consent for students aged 15 and under who want to change their name or pronoun at school.


She says 16 and 17-year-old students will not need consent, but their parents must be informed.

Danielle Smith announced the changes in a video posted on the X platform and says they are the result of discussions with her United Conservative Party caucus.

She also announced limits on gender-affirming surgeries and hormone treatments for adolescents.

Additionally, parents should opt for classroom teaching about gender, sexual orientation, and sexuality.

Policy changes were also announced for transgender athletes.

Mme Smith is scheduled to hold a news conference Thursday in Calgary about “new policies to support children and youth as they mature.”
